Multiple Disordered Loops Function in Corepressor-induced Dimerization of the Biotin Repressor

Journal of Molecular Biology, 2000
Cooperative association of the Escherichia coli biotin repressor with the biotin operator is allosterically activated by binding of the corepressor, bio-5'-AMP. The corepressor function of the adenylate is due, in part, to its ability to induce repressor dimerization.

A novel looped functional for stability analysis of asynchronous sampled‐data systems

Asian Journal of Control
AbstractThis paper is concerned with the stability analysis problems of asynchronous sampled‐data systems via an input‐delay approach. Between two sequential sampling times, a sampled‐data system is controlled by previously sampled states and thus can be modeled as a time‐delay system with a saw‐tooth delay.
